Dark Knight breaks records

Posted by Drew in NewsEntertainment

Purple is the new red and blue.

Update: The original estimate of USD155.3 million was actually conservative. Actual figures taken after the weekend actually stand at USD158.3 million, with IMAX theatres earning USD67,000 each. Remember... this is just the opening weekend, which is almost as much as the total domestic takings for the original Batman Begins (USD205.3 million).

Here's some news that's completely unsurprising: The Dark Knight has completely shattered box office records by taking in USD155.3 million dollars on its opening weekend, overtaking the previous record set by Spider-Man 3 at USD151.1 million last year.

Bring me the head of Optimus Prime!

Posted by Drew in NewsMiscellaneousEntertainment

Remember those Headmaster Transformers?

Where Megatron's minions have failed, you can succeed in bringing home the head of Optimus Prime, the noble leader of the Autobots. This 11-inch tall bust of Optimus Prime is made of 40 pieces of plastic and metal to be an accurate recreation of the movie version of Optimus. Whack in some batteries and his eyes will light up and he'll start mouthing off his catch-phrases too!

Bring home this talking head for SGD299 from Simply Toys.
